How does a post hole digger ensure precise and consistent hole depths?

A post hole digger incorporates various features and techniques to ensure precise and consistent hole depths. These elements help operators achieve the desired depth for each hole in a reliable and efficient manner. Here are some ways in which a post hole digger accomplishes this:

  1. Depth Markings: Many post hole diggers have depth markings on the auger or handles. These markings indicate the depth of the hole as the digger penetrates the ground. Operators can visually reference these markings to monitor the depth and ensure consistency across multiple holes.
  2. Adjustable Depth Settings: Some post hole diggers offer adjustable depth settings, allowing operators to pre-set the desired depth before digging. These settings can be easily adjusted using mechanisms such as locking pins or height-adjustable handles. By setting the depth beforehand, operators can ensure that each hole reaches the desired depth consistently.
  3. Stabilizing Mechanisms: Post hole diggers often feature stabilizing mechanisms or components to maintain stability and prevent excessive digging beyond the desired depth. These mechanisms can include stabilizer bars, braces, or flanges. They help control the downward movement of the digger and ensure that the hole depth remains consistent throughout the digging process.
  4. Operator Control and Technique: The operator plays a crucial role in achieving precise and consistent hole depths. With experience, operators learn to control the digger’s downward pressure, speed, and angle to maintain a consistent digging depth. They can adjust the technique based on the soil conditions, resistance encountered, and the depth markings or settings on the digger.
  5. Monitoring and Adjustments: Throughout the digging process, operators closely monitor the depth and make necessary adjustments as required. If a hole is not reaching the desired depth, the operator can apply more downward pressure or adjust the angle of the digger. By actively monitoring and making adjustments, operators ensure that each hole achieves the intended depth.
  6. Consistent Auger Design: The design of the auger itself contributes to achieving consistent hole depths. Augers are typically manufactured with uniform blade lengths and spacing. This uniformity helps ensure that the digger cuts through the soil consistently, resulting in holes with consistent depths.

By incorporating depth markings, adjustable depth settings, stabilizing mechanisms, operator control and technique, monitoring, and consistent auger design, a post hole digger facilitates precise and consistent hole depths. These features and techniques work together to ensure that each hole meets the desired depth requirements, whether it’s for installing fence posts, structural supports, or other applications.

Can post hole diggers be used in rocky or challenging terrain?

Yes, post hole diggers can be used in rocky or challenging terrain, although the effectiveness and ease of use may vary depending on the severity of the conditions. While rocky or challenging terrain can present obstacles and difficulties during the digging process, there are several factors to consider when using post hole diggers in such conditions:

  1. Auger Design: The design of the auger, which is the digging component of the post hole digger, plays a crucial role in its ability to handle rocky terrain. Some post hole diggers feature augers with sharp, sturdy cutting edges and durable construction. These augers are designed to penetrate through rocky or compacted soil, allowing for effective digging even in challenging terrain.
  2. Auger Material: The material of the auger can impact its performance in rocky terrain. Augers made from heavy-duty materials such as high-strength steel or tungsten carbide can withstand the rigors of rocky soil and resist wear and damage better than less robust materials. Sturdier augers are less likely to become dull or bent when encountering rocks, ensuring their longevity and continued effectiveness.
  3. Power and Torque: Powered post hole diggers, such as those driven by gas engines or electric motors, provide increased power and torque compared to manual diggers. This added power can assist in breaking through rocky soil or overcoming challenging terrain. The increased force generated by powered post hole diggers enhances their ability to handle difficult conditions, making them suitable for rocky or compacted soil.
  4. Operator Technique: The technique employed by the operator can greatly influence the success of using a post hole digger in rocky or challenging terrain. Experienced operators can adjust their approach and adapt to the conditions. They may need to apply additional downward pressure, use a rocking motion to break up rocks, or manually remove larger obstructions. Skilled operators can navigate around obstacles and optimize the digging process even in challenging terrain.
  5. Preparation and Clearing: Prior to using a post hole digger in rocky terrain, it is advisable to clear the area of loose rocks, debris, or large obstacles that could impede the digging process. Removing these obstructions reduces the risk of damage to the auger and improves the efficiency of the digger. It may be necessary to use manual tools, such as a pickaxe or shovel, to clear the immediate area around the intended hole location.
  6. Consider Alternative Methods: In extremely rocky or challenging terrain where a post hole digger may struggle, alternative methods can be considered. For instance, using a rock bar or a handheld manual auger specifically designed for rocky soil can help break up and remove rocks more effectively. Additionally, professional assistance from contractors experienced in dealing with challenging terrain can be sought for efficient and safe hole digging.

While post hole diggers can be used in rocky or challenging terrain, it’s important to note that extremely rocky or dense conditions may require additional effort, time, or alternative methods for successful hole digging. Assessing the severity of the terrain, selecting a post hole digger with appropriate auger design and material, utilizing powered options for increased power and torque, employing effective operator techniques, and preparing the area beforehand can improve the outcome when using post hole diggers in rocky or challenging terrain.

What are the key components of a manual post hole digger?

A manual post hole digger consists of several key components that work together to facilitate the digging process. Here are the main components:

  1. Shaft: The shaft is a long metal rod that forms the main body of the post hole digger. It provides the structural support and stability while digging. The shaft is typically made of steel or another durable material to withstand the forces exerted during digging.
  2. Handles: At the top of the shaft, there are two handles positioned opposite each other. The handles are designed for the operator to grip and apply downward force while digging. They provide leverage and control, allowing the operator to maneuver the post hole digger effectively.
  3. Auger Blades: The auger blades are the cutting or digging elements of the post hole digger. They are attached to the bottom end of the shaft and are responsible for penetrating the ground and removing soil. Auger blades are typically made of hardened steel to withstand the abrasive nature of soil and provide durability.
  4. Blade Spacing: The spacing between the two auger blades is an important aspect of a manual post hole digger. It determines the width of the hole being dug. The blade spacing can vary depending on the specific model or intended use of the digger.
  5. Twist or Spiral Design: The auger blades are shaped in a twist or spiral pattern. This design allows them to efficiently move through the soil as they rotate. The twisting motion helps break up the soil and facilitates the removal process.
  6. Blade Point: The bottom end of each auger blade usually comes to a sharp point. This point helps initiate the penetration into the ground, allowing the blades to start digging and create a hole.

When using a manual post hole digger, the operator grips the handles, positions the auger blades at the desired location, and applies downward force while simultaneously twisting the digger. This action drives the blades into the ground, loosening the soil. The operator then lifts the digger out of the hole, bringing the loosened soil to the surface.

By understanding the key components and their functions, operators can effectively utilize a manual post hole digger to dig holes for various purposes.
